    Hello everyone. I have a 2017 Jayco Seismic 4212. It weighs around 16,500 with a gvwr at 20,000. I pull it with a Ram 3500 DRW. I’m being told I need a Class A drivers license to be legal because it’s over 26,000#. I’m in Texas and I have pulled a lot of trailers and have always had a class c. My dealer says they didn’t know that. I guess my question is are you guys running the heavier units with a class C or am I the last to know I need a class A. Thanks for any help you can give
